On Feb 13, 2006, at 7:51 PM, Greg Brown wrote:

Hey all. I have a couple voicemails that I simply must get on .mp3 (I've brought them up before). What I'm curious about is would it be possible to use the Mac internal modem to dial into the voicemail system then record the
calls in Garage Band (or any other application)?

I don't know about using the modem, but Audio Hijack Pro is an inexpensive tool for grabbing audio from pretty much any source you can get into your Mac. You'd probably need to use a microphone (perhaps the one built in to a Powerbook if that's what you have) to get the audio over the phone, however.
